The Significance of 2-(Carbobenzoxyamino)-1-ethanol in Advanced Chemical Synthesis
In the sophisticated world of chemical synthesis, the role of precisely engineered intermediates cannot be overstated. 2-(Carbobenzoxyamino)-1-ethanol, commonly known as Z-Glycinol and also referred to as Benzyl N-(2-Hydroxyethyl)carbamate (CAS No. 77987-49-6), is one such compound that NINGBO INNO PHARMCHEM CO.,LTD. supplies to facilitate cutting-edge research and development.
This compound serves as a critical pharmaceutical intermediate, enabling the construction of complex molecules essential for modern drug discovery. Its chemical structure, C10H13NO3, offers a valuable combination of protected amine and hydroxyl functionalities, making it a versatile starting material. Researchers frequently look to buy 2-(Carbobenzoxyamino)-1-ethanol for its pivotal role in synthesizing molecules such as alkynylaryladenines, which are investigated for their potential as A2A adenosine receptor agonists. The successful synthesis of alkynylaryladenines relies heavily on the quality of such intermediates.
Beyond its use in receptor modulation, 2-(Carbobenzoxyamino)-1-ethanol is also instrumental in the synthesis of noncovalent inhibitors targeting cathepsin S, an enzyme implicated in various inflammatory and autoimmune diseases. This demonstrates the broad therapeutic potential unlocked by this benzyl n-(2-hydroxyethyl)carbamate pharmaceutical intermediate.
